The Current Landscape of Women in STEM in India
Despite significant progress, women remain underrepresented in STEM fields in India. According to recent statistics, women constitute only about 29% of the workforce in STEM-related careers. This disparity not only limits the potential of women but also stifles the overall growth of the technology sector.
Barriers to Inclusion
- Societal Norms: Traditional gender roles often discourage women from pursuing careers in STEM.
- Lack of Mentorship: Women frequently lack access to mentors who can guide them through their career paths.
- Workplace Culture: Many tech workplaces do not foster an inclusive environment, leading to higher attrition rates among women.
- Education System: Gender biases in educational settings can dissuade girls from engaging with STEM subjects.
The Importance of Inclusion in STEM
Fostering an inclusive environment in STEM is not just a matter of social justice; it is a strategic necessity for India's technological advancement. Here are several reasons why:
1. Diverse Perspectives Drive Innovation
A diverse workforce brings a variety of perspectives that can lead to innovative solutions. Companies with gender-diverse teams are 15% more likely to outperform their competitors. By including women in STEM, India can harness a wider range of ideas and approaches, leading to better products and services.
2. Economic Growth and Competitiveness
According to a McKinsey report, achieving gender equality in the workforce could add $700 billion to India's GDP by 2025. Empowering women in STEM not only contributes to economic growth but also enhances the country’s global competitiveness.
3. Role Models for Future Generations
Women in STEM serve as role models for young girls, inspiring them to pursue careers in technology and engineering. When girls see successful women in these fields, they are more likely to envision themselves in similar roles.
Strategies for Empowering Women in STEM
To overcome the barriers women face in STEM, various strategies can be implemented:
1. Strengthening Educational Programs
- Introduce STEM-focused curricula in schools to spark interest among girls early on.
- Encourage schools to create clubs and organizations that promote STEM among female students.
2. Mentorship and Networking Opportunities
- Establish mentorship programs that connect young women with experienced professionals in STEM.
- Create networking events that foster connections between women in technology.
3. Supportive Work Environments
- Implement policies that promote work-life balance, such as flexible working hours.
- Encourage diversity training to cultivate an inclusive workplace culture.
